Summary

Introduced in House · Updated 27 February 2025

Border Wall Waste Accountability Act

This bill requires the Government Accountability Office to report to Congress on the total cost of unused construction materials that were obtained for construction of a U.S.-Mexico border wall from January 20, 2021, through January 20, 2025.
